DEFAULT_RETRY_ATTEMPTS; this.client = axios.create({ baseURL: config.baseUrl || DEFAULT_BASE_URL, timeout: config.timeout || DEFAULT_TIMEOUT, headers: { 'User-Agent': 'Squarespace-MCP-Server/1.0', 'Content-Type': 'application/json', }, }); // Request interceptor to add auth and handle token refresh this.client.interceptors.request.use( async (config) => { // Check if token needs refresh if (this.shouldRefreshToken()) { await this.refreshAccessToken(); } config.headers.Authorization = `Bearer ${this.accessToken}`; return config; }, (error) => Promise.reject(error) ); // Response interceptor for error handling this.client.interceptors.response.use( (response) => response, async (error: AxiosError) => { if (error.response?.status === 401 && this.refreshToken) { // Token expired, try to refresh try { await this.refreshAccessToken(); // Retry the original request const config = error.config; if (config) { config.headers.Authorization = `Bearer ${this.accessToken}`; return this.client.request(config); } } catch (refreshError) { return Promise.reject(this.handleError(refreshError as AxiosError)); } } return Promise.reject(this.handleError(error)); } ); } /** * Check if access token should be refreshed */ private shouldRefreshToken(): boolean { if (!this.tokenExpiresAt || !this.refreshToken) { return false; } // Refresh if less than 5 minutes remaining const fiveMinutes = 5 * 60 * 1000; return Date.now() >= this.tokenExpiresAt.getTime() - fiveMinutes; } /** * Refresh the access token using refresh token */ private async refreshAccessToken(): Promise { if (!this.refreshToken || !this.clientId || !this.clientSecret) { throw new Error('Missing refresh token or OAuth credentials'); } const auth = Buffer.from(`${this.clientId}:${this.clientSecret}`).toString('base64'); try { const response = await axios.post( OAUTH_TOKEN_URL, { grant_type: 'refresh_token', refresh_token: this.refreshToken, }, { headers: { 'Authorization': `Basic ${auth}`, 'Content-Type': 'application/json', 'User-Agent': 'Squarespace-MCP-Server/1.0', }, } ); this.accessToken = response.data.access_token; if (response.data.refresh_token) { this.refreshToken = response.data.refresh_token; } // Set expiration time (30 minutes from now) this.tokenExpiresAt = new Date(Date.now() + 30 * 60 * 1000); } catch (error) { throw new Error('Failed to refresh access token'); } } /** * Handle API errors and convert to SquarespaceAPIError */ private handleError(error: AxiosError): SquarespaceAPIError { const response = error.response; const status = response?.status || 500; const data = response?.data as any; return new SquarespaceAPIError( status, data?.type || 'UNKNOWN_ERROR', data?.message || error.message || 'An unknown error occurred', data?.errors ); } /** * Make a request with automatic retry logic */ private async makeRequest( config: AxiosRequestConfig, attempt: number = 0 ): Promise { try { const response = await this.client.request(config); return response.data; } catch (error) { const axiosError = error as AxiosError; // Retry on 429 (rate limit) or 5xx errors if ( attempt < this.retryAttempts && (axiosError.response?.status === 429 || (axiosError.response?.status && axiosError.response.status >= 500)) ) { // Exponential backoff: 1s, 2s, 4s, etc. const delay = Math.pow(2, attempt) * 1000; await new Promise(resolve => setTimeout(resolve, delay)); return this.makeRequest(config, attempt + 1); } throw error; } } // ============================================================================ // Products API // ============================================================================ async getProducts(params?: PaginationParams): Promise { return this.makeRequest({ method: 'GET', url: '/commerce/products', params, });
